عنوان مقاله :
ﺑﺮرﺳﻲ ﻣﻘﺪار ﺟﺬب ﺑﺮﺧﻲ ﻛﺎﺗﻴﻮن ﻫﺎ ﺗﻮﺳﻂ ﮔﻮﻧﻪ (Halocnemum Strobilaceum) در ﻛﻮﻳﺮ ﻣﻴﻘﺎن اراك

چكيده فارسي :
ﺳﺪﻳﻢ، ﭘﺘﺎﺳﻴﻢ، ﻛﻠﺴﻴﻢ و ﻣﻨﻴﺰﻳﻢ ﻧﻘﺶ ﻣﻬﻤﻲ در ﺳﺎزﮔﺎري ﮔﻴﺎﻫﺎن ﺑﻪ ﺷﺮاﻳﻂ ﺧﺸﻜﻲ دارﻧﺪ. ﺗﻮزﻳﻊ و ﭘﺮاﻛﻨﺶ اﻳﻦ ﻣﻮاد در ﮔﻴﺎﻫﺎن ﻣﻨﺎﻃﻖ ﺧﺸﻚ و ﺑﻴﺎﺑﺎﻧﻲ ﺑﻪ ﺧﻮﺑﻲ روﺷﻦ ﻧﻴﺴﺖ. اﻳﻦ ﺗﺤﻘﻴﻖ در ﺳﺎل 93 ﺑﺎ ﻫﺪف ﺑﺮرﺳﻲ ﻣﻘﺪار ﺟﺬب ﻛﺎﺗﻴﻮن ﻫﺎي ﺳﺪﻳﻢ، ﭘﺘﺎﺳﻴﻢ، ﻣﻨﻴﺰﻳﻢ و ﻛﻠﺴﻴﻢ ﺗﻮﺳﻂ ﮔﻮﻧﻪ Halocnemum Strobilaceum در ﻛﻮﻳﺮ ﻣﻴﻘﺎن و ﻣﻘﺎﻳﺴﻪ ﺑﺎ ﻛﺎﺗﻴﻮن ﻫﺎي ﻣﻮﺟﻮد در ﻋﻤﻖ (0 ﺗﺎ 30 ﺳﺎﻧﺘﻲ ﻣﺘﺮ) ﺧﺎك ﭘﺎي ﺑﻮﺗﻪ ﻫﺎي ﻣﻮرد ﻧﻤﻮﻧﻪ ﺑﺮداري در ﺳﻪ ﻓﺼﻞ (زﻣﺴﺘﺎن، ﺑﻬﺎر، ﺗﺎﺑﺴﺘﺎن) اﻧﺠﺎم ﺷﺪ. ﺑﺪﻳﻦ ﻣﻨﻈﻮر از 10 ﻧﻤﻮﻧﻪ از اﻧﺪام ﻫﺎي ﻫﻮاﻳﻲ ﮔﻴﺎه Ha. Strobilaceum و ﺧﺎك زﻳﺮ ﺑﻮﺗﻪ ﻫﺎ در ﺳﻪ ﻓﺼﻞ ﻣﻮرد ﻧﻈﺮ ﺑﺼﻮرت ﻛﺎﻣﻼً ﺗﺼﺎدﻓﻲ ﻧﻤﻮﻧﻪ ﺑﺮداري اﻧﺠﺎم ﺷﺪ. ﺑﺎ اﻧﺘﻘﺎل ﻧﻤﻮﻧﻪ ﻫﺎ ﺑﻪ آزﻣﺎﻳﺸﮕﺎه، ﻛﺎﺗﻴﻮن ﻫﺎي ﻣﻮرد ﻧﻈﺮ در ﮔﻴﺎه و ﺧﺎك ﻣﻮرد اﻧﺪازه ﮔﻴﺮي ﻗﺮار ﮔﺮﻓﺘﻨﺪ. در ﻧﻬﺎﻳﺖ ﺑﺎ اﺳﺘﻔﺎده از آزﻣﻮن آﻧﺎﻟﻴﺰ وارﻳﺎﻧﺲ ﻳﻚ ﻃﺮﻓﻪ ﺑﻪ ﺑﺮرﺳﻲ اﺧﺘﻼف ﻣﻌﻨﻲ داري ﻣﻘﺎدﻳﺮ ﺑﻴﻦ ﻧﻤﻮﻧﻪ ﻫﺎ ﭘﺮداﺧﺘﻪ ﺷﺪ. ﻧﺘﺎﻳﺞ ﻧﺸﺎن داد، ﻛﻪ ﺑﻴﺸﺘﺮﻳﻦ ﻣﻘﺪار ﻫﺮ 4 ﻛﺎﺗﻴﻮن ﺑﺎ ﺷﺮوع ﻓﺼﻞ رﺷﺪ در ﺑﻬﺎر ﻧﺴﺒﺖ ﺑﻪ ﻓﺼﻮل زﻣﺴﺘﺎن و ﺗﺎﺑﺴﺘﺎن در ﮔﻴﺎه وﺟﻮد دارد و ﺑﺎﻟﻌﻜﺲ ﻛﻤﺘﺮﻳﻦ ﻣﻘﺪار ﻫﻤﻴﻦ ﻛﺎﺗﻴﻮن ﻫﺎ در ﺧﺎك ﻧﻴﺰ در ﻓﺼﻞ ﺑﻬﺎر اﺗﻔﺎق ﻣﻲ اﻓﺘﺪ ﻛﻪ ﻧﺸﺎن از ﺟﺬب ﺑﺎﻻ و ﻣﺆﺛﺮ ﮔﻴﺎه Ha. Strobilaceum در ﺷﺮوع ﻓﺼﻞ رﺷﺪ دارد، ﻫﻤﭽﻨﻴﻦ ﺗﺠﻤﻊ ﻛﺎﺗﻴﻮن ﻫﺎ در ﺧﺎك ﻣﻨﻄﻘﻪ ارﺗﺒﺎط ﻣﺴﺘﻘﻴﻢ ﺑﺎ ﭘﺮاﻛﻨﺶ ﮔﻮﻧﻪ Ha. Strobilaceum دارد.
چكيده لاتين :
Cations of sodium, potassium, magnesium and calcium play important roles in adaptation of plant species to arid conditions. The research in 93 years to evaluate the uptake of cations of sodium, potassium, magnesium and calcium cations such Halocnemum Strobilaceum in Meyghan and compared to the depth ( 0 to 30 cm ) soil samples were analyzed and plant feet in three season ( winter, spring, summer ) was performed . For this purpose, 10 samples from the aboveground plant parts Ha. Strobilaceum and the soil under the plant in three seasons to just completely random sampling was conducted. By transferring the samples to the lab, cations of sodium, potassium, magnesium and calcium were measured. Finally, using one-way ANOVA was used to examine the significant difference values between samples. The results showed that the highest amount of 4 cations starting in the spring than in winter and summer growing season plants there and vice versa least the same amount of cations in the soil in the spring event, which shows high absorption and herbal Ha. Strobilaceum at the start of the growing season, as well as the cations accumulation of soil in direct connection with the distribution of the species Ha. Strobilaceum there.
